How much will a passport cost in 2026: new rates
From January 1, 2026, the cost of issuing a passport for a citizen of Ukraine in the form of an ID card, international passport, and temporary and permanent residence permits has increased.
This was reported by the State Migration Service of Ukraine (SMS).
The SMS explains that the change in tariffs is due to the increase in the cost of forms for certain biometric documents produced by the State Enterprise “Ukraine Printing Plant”.
At the same time, those who are applying for a passport of a citizen of Ukraine (ID card) can receive it for free.
New tariffs for document processing:
Passport of a citizen of Ukraine (ID card) up to 20 working days – 618 UAH
Passport of a citizen of Ukraine (ID card) up to 7 working days – 988 UAH
Passport of a citizen of Ukraine for travel abroad for up to 20 working days – 1147 UAH
Passport of a citizen of Ukraine for travel abroad for up to 7 working days – 1787 UAH
Permanent residence permit – 1235 UAH
Temporary residence permit – 1140 UAH
The State Migration Service clarifies that citizens who paid for administrative services and submitted applications by December 31, 2025, will receive documents at the old rates.
Those who paid for services by December 31, 2025, but have not yet submitted an application, will be able to make an additional payment at the rates in effect at the time of submitting the relevant application.
